참조 배포

AWS 기반 Apache RocketMQ

AWS 클라우드에 Apache RocketMQ 메시징 대기열 서비스 배포

이 Quick Start는 Amazon Web Services(AWS) 클라우드에 Apache RocketMQ를 배포합니다. Apache RocketMQ는 통합 메시징 엔진 및 경량 데이터 처리 플랫폼입니다. 이 Quick Start는 Apache 이름 서버 및 브로커 노드의 클러스터를 호스팅하도록 Amazon Elastic Compute Cloud(Amazon EC2) 인스턴스를 배포하고 구성합니다. 배포 중 Amazon EC2 인스턴스 유형과 같은 기본 클러스터 설정을 구성할 수 있습니다. 

AWS 로고

이 Quick Start는 AWS에서 개발했습니다.

  •  구축할 내용
  • 이 Quick Start는 다음을 설정합니다.

    • 세 가용 영역에 걸쳐 있는 고가용성 아키텍처*
    • AWS에서 자체 가상 네트워크를 제공하기 위해 AWS 모범 사례에 따라 퍼블릭 및 프라이빗 서브넷으로 구성된 Virtual Private Cloud(VPC)*
    • 퍼블릭 서브넷의 경우
      • 프라이빗 서브넷의 리소스에 대한 아웃바운드 인터넷 액세스를 허용하기 위한 관리형 네트워크 주소 변환(NAT) 게이트웨이*
      • 퍼블릭 및 프라이빗 서브넷의 Amazon EC2 인스턴스에 대한 인바운드 Secure Shell(SSH) 액세스를 허용하기 위한 Auto Scaling 그룹의 Linux 배스천 호스트*
    • 프라이빗 서브넷의 경우
      • Apache RocketMQ 이름 서버용 Amazon EC2 인스턴스 1~3개의 이름 서버를 배포할 수 있습니다. 기본값은 2개(표시됨)입니다.
      • Apache 이름 서버 인스턴스에서 실행되는 Apache RocketMQ 웹 콘솔
      • Apache RocketMQ 브로커용 Amazon EC2 인스턴스 1개 또는 3개의 브로커를 배포할 수 있습니다. 기본값은 3개(표시됨)입니다.

    * 기존 VPC에 Quick Start를 배포하는 템플릿은 별표로 표시된 구성 요소를 건너뛰고 기존 VPC 구성을 묻는 메시지를 표시합니다.

  •  배포 방법
  • Apache RocketMQ를 배포하려면 배포 안내서의 지침을 따르세요. 배포 프로세스는 15분가량 걸리며 다음 단계를 포함합니다.

    1. 아직 AWS 계정이 없으면 https://aws.amazon.com에서 가입하고 계정에 로그인합니다.

    2. 다음 옵션 중 하나를 선택하여 Quick Start를 시작합니다. 스택을 생성하기 전에 상단 도구 모음에서 [AWS 리전(AWS Region)]을 선택합니다.

    3. 배포를 테스트합니다.

    Amazon은 이 솔루션에서 AWS와 협업하는 AWS 파트너와 사용자 배포 정보를 공유할 수 있습니다.  

  •  비용 및 라이선스
  • 이 Quick Start 참조 배포를 실행하는 동안 사용되는 AWS 서비스 및 서드 파티 라이선스 비용은 고객이 부담해야 합니다. Quick Start 사용에 따르는 추가 비용은 없습니다.

    이 Quick Start를 위한 AWS CloudFormation 템플릿에는 사용자 지정할 수 있는 구성 파라미터가 포함되어 있습니다. 인스턴스 유형과 같은 일부 설정에 따라 배포 비용이 달라집니다. 예상 비용은 사용하는 각 AWS 서비스의 요금 페이지를 참조하세요. 요금은 변경될 수 있습니다.

    팁: Quick Start 배포 후, Quick Start 관련 비용을 추적할 수 있는 AWS 비용 및 사용 보고서를 생성합니다. 이 보고서에는 계정의 Amazon Simple Storage Service(Amazon S3) 버킷에 대한 결제 지표가 나와 있습니다. 이 보고서는 매월 사용량을 기반으로 한 추정 요금을 제공하고 월말에 데이터를 집계합니다. 보고서에 대한 자세한 내용은 AWS 비용 및 사용 보고서란 무엇입니까?를 참조하세요.